getting in to a stand from a sit is not that hard...just go out and do it, the wind pressure on your feet should help you a lot just be sure to have proper upper body position if not you might find your self doing flips after you get the hang out it start flying with your legs wider and without your arms...really hard...also work your pelvis for movement...forward, backwards, side slides flying a basic sit or stand is not that hard what is hard is getting really proficient at it learn to fly in 3d
